Market Analysis: Evaluating Domain Value in Political Contexts
Criteria for High-Value Political Domains
Key metrics include domain length, keyword relevance, memorability, historical usage, and SEO potential. Premium political domains often reflect these factors, commanding price premiums in aftermarket sales.
Comparing Domain Marketplaces and Auction Platforms
| Marketplace | Political Focus | Bidding Mechanism | Average Price Range | Additional Services |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Sedo | General, includes politics | Auction/Buy Now | $500 - $50,000 | Escrow, domain appraisal |
| GoDaddy Auctions | General | Timed Auction | $300 - $25,000 | Transfer assistance |
| Flippa | Startups, politics (limited) | Auction/Buy It Now | $200 - $20,000 | Broker services |
| DropCatch | Expired Political Domains | Backorder auction | $100 - $15,000 | Alerts, backorder management |
| Exclusive Brokers | High-profile politics | Private sale | $10,000+ | Valuation, negotiation |

Managing Ownership Challenges: Security, Transfers, and Compliance
Preventing Domain Hijacking and Cyber Attacks
Political domains are high-risk targets for cyber threats. Employing best practices such as two-factor authentication, registrar lock, and monitoring for phishing is essential (learn advanced DNS and hosting protections).
Best Practices for Domain Transfers and Broker Engagement
Secure, transparent transfers protect against legal disputes. Engage trusted domain brokers and use escrow services to facilitate smooth ownership changes, especially for high-value political domains (explore brokerage guidance).
